La Rochelle

Paul Signac

Associated Names
Paul Signac

Artist, French, 1863 - 1935

The image is a watercolor painting depicting a harbor scene with a sailboat and prominent towers. The point of view is from water level looking towards a medieval townscape. The horizon is in the middle of the painting, lined with large towers and buildings, with the most dominant feature being a sailboat with a large, colorful sail slightly off-center. The brushstrokes are loose and fluid, typical of watercolor techniques. The color palette is pastel, with light blues, greens, and pinks. The reflection of the buildings and sailboat creates balance. Fluffy clouds populate the sky.
